2. Inspect Equipment Prior to Use: Identifying Potential Risks


Always examine rented equipment for any signs of damage, wear, or malfunction before putting it to use. Look for loose or damaged parts, frayed power cords, and worn-out safety features like locking mechanisms. 3. Ensure Proper Workspace Set-Up: Creating a Safe Operating Environment


A clutter-free, well-organized workspace is the foundation of safe and efficient equipment operation. Organize your workspace by keeping tools and materials in designated areas, providing ample storage and staging spaces for easy access. Ensure adequate ventilation, proper lighting, and enough room to safely maneuver equipment. Be particularly cautious in congested or confined spaces, as these can increase the risk of accidents and injuries. Also, it's essential to maintain a safe distance between equipment and other individuals in the workspace, reducing interruptions and potential hazards.


4. Dress Appropriately: Choosing the Right Gear for Protection and Comfort


What you wear plays a crucial role in ensuring personal safety during equipment operations. Select appropriate attire and protective gear tailored to the specific tasks you'll be undertaking during your renovation project. Avoid loose clothing or accessories that could get caught in moving parts, and opt for form-fitting clothes, durable work shoes, and thick gloves for optimal protection. Additionally, use appropriate safety gear such as goggles, respirators, earplugs, and hard hats as needed, depending on your project requirements.


5. Follow Proper Operating Procedures: Upholding Safety and Efficiency Standards


As you work with the rented equipment, strict adherence to the manufacturer's recommended operating procedures is essential for maximizing safety and efficiency. Avoid taking shortcuts or using equipment in ways it hasn't been designed for, as doing so can jeopardize your safety and the equipment's integrity. When using power tools, ensure that you're correctly plugging into electrical outlets and using proper extension cords. Always turn off and unplug equipment when not in use, during maintenance tasks, or when making adjustments. Additionally, be aware of your surroundings, keeping a lookout for potential hazards or obstacles.


6. Store Equipment Securely: Prioritizing Proper Maintenance and Storage


At the end of each workday or when a tool is no longer needed, ensure that you store the equipment securely and safely. Proper storage not only extends the equipment's lifespan but also minimizes the risk of accidents or theft. Keep power tools in their designated cases, and store sharp or hazardous items in locked cabinets or secure areas. Be sure to clean equipment thoroughly before returning it to storage, removing any dirt or debris that could affect its performance or contribute to wear and tear.
